all puppies grow different it depends on the lines.


If you are feeding him puppy food take him off and feed him adult.It is better for them to grow slower.


Do not over run run as it is not good for his little bones.Let him play but don't over do it.

I try not to.I just don't want people making any mistakes that might hurt their dog in the long run.You do not want him to grow to fast as it is not good for bone growth.Puppy food has to much protein in it for Rottweiler puppies,and you could end up with health issues later on down the road.Not saying it will happen but why take a chance.

If you are going to switch them to adult use up all the puppy food you have.


I start all my pupppy's on puppy food,but by the time they are 8 weeks old and ready to leave the house they are on adult.I would rather have a dog still growing at 3 then be all grown up at 1.
